Abstract:
Mostly, Schistosoma japonicum preferred living in mesenteric veins and oviposit rather than the highly acidic environment in the stomach. Herein, we described a rare case of synchronous multiple early gastric cancer with Schistosoma japonicum eggs.

Gastrulation
Gastrulation establishes the three primary tissues of an embryo: the ectoderm, mesoderm, and endoderm. This developmental process relies on a series of intricate cellular movements, which in humans transforms a flat, “bilaminar disc” composed of two cell sheets into a three-tiered structure. In the resulting embryo, the endoderm serves as the bottom layer, and stacked directly above it is the intermediate mesoderm, and then the uppermost ectoderm. Tumor Progression
Tumor progression is a phenomenon where the pre-formed tumor acquires successive mutations to become clinically more aggressive and malignant. In the 1950s, Foulds first described the stepwise progression of cancer cells through successive stages.
